Top 5 Co-op Games on iOS in Venezuela Q3 2023
Discover the performance trends of the top 5 co-op games on iOS in Venezuela during Q3 2023, including their we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
The third quarter of 2023 saw interesting trends for the top 5 co-op games on the iOS platform in Venezuela. Here’s a detailed look at their performance metrics, based on data from Sensor Tower.
Call of Duty®: Mobile, published by Activision Publishing, Inc., experienced notable fluctuations in both revenue and user engagement. Weekly revenue peaked at $24 in the week of July 3 and hit a low of $1 in mid-August. Weekly downloads saw a consistent upward trend, starting at 1.9K in late June and reaching a peak of 2.6K in late August. Weekly active users also showed a steady increase, starting from 10.4K in late June and reaching a high of 11.2K in early August before stabilizing around 10.7K by the end of September.
PUBG MOBILE from Tencent Mobile International Limited showed a mixed performance. Revenue saw highs of $20 in mid-July but dropped to minimal figures in September. Downloads fluctuated, peaking at 567 in mid-July and then decreasing to 237 by the end of September. Active users followed a similar trend, starting at 3.3K in late June, peaking at 4.2K in mid-July, and then declining to 3.3K by the end of the quarter.
Star Wars™: Galaxy of Heroes by Electronic Arts had a relatively stable performance. Revenue peaked at $22 in mid-July, with other weeks showing modest earnings. Downloads were minimal, with occasional spikes, such as 20 downloads in late June. Active users remained relatively stable, hovering around 570 throughout the quarter.
Roblox from Roblox Corporation displayed consistent performance across all metrics. Revenue varied, peaking at $11 in mid-September. Downloads steadily increased from 1.2K in late June to a peak of 1.6K in early September. Active users showed a stable trend, starting at 23.2K in late June and maintaining around 23.8K towards the end of September.
Clash of Clans, published by Supercell, had a stable but slightly declining trend. Revenue was sporadic, with a peak of $11 in late August. Downloads showed a downward trend, starting at 347 in late June and dropping to 163 by the end of September. Active users also declined, starting at 19.5K in late June and falling to 17.3K by the end of the quarter.
